Output cf31698d7a7e552ed934bd8c60c8ebf45ba92e5549a7a0a299bc52e2ac6ad218:25

value
385181507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ac75d820cf3dc3af50d6de228d38e56cb449605a OP_EQUAL
address
3HQuKVzVLVZ36Ks88B4TRAcCau7XSmF9K6
transaction
cf31698d7a7e552ed934bd8c60c8ebf45ba92e5549a7a0a299bc52e2ac6ad218
spent
true